Vehicle-to-Grid (V2G) Technology: The Future of Energy Management in Frankfurt, Germany

vehicle-to-Grid (V2G) technology is a concept that allows electric vehicles to not only draw power from the grid but also to supply excess energy back to it when needed. This innovative technology is gaining traction in many cities around the world, including Frankfurt, Germany. In this blog post, we will take a closer look at how V2G technology is being implemented by startups in the US and its potential impact on energy management in Frankfurt. Several US startups are leading the way in developing V2G technology that can seamlessly integrate electric vehicles into the energy grid system. Companies like Nuvve and eMotorWerks are creating smart charging solutions that enable electric vehicles to communicate with the grid and adjust their charging patterns based on demand and pricing signals. These solutions not only benefit individual EV owners by providing them with cost savings and potential revenue opportunities but also contribute to optimizing the overall energy grid by balancing supply and demand more effectively. In Frankfurt, Germany, where the transition to renewable energy sources is a key focus, V2G technology holds great promise for enhancing energy management practices. The city's commitment to sustainability and its dense urban environment make it an ideal testing ground for innovative energy solutions like V2G. By leveraging V2G technology, Frankfurt can potentially reduce its reliance on fossil fuels, lower carbon emissions, and enhance grid stability. The implementation of V2G technology in Frankfurt could also lead to the creation of new business models and opportunities for energy storage providers, grid operators, and electric vehicle manufacturers. For example, energy companies could partner with EV owners to aggregate their battery storage capacity and offer grid services, such as frequency regulation and peak shaving. This collaborative approach to energy management could help Frankfurt achieve its energy transition goals more effectively and efficiently. In conclusion, vehicle-to-grid technology has the potential to revolutionize energy management practices in cities like Frankfurt, Germany. By harnessing the power of electric vehicles as mobile energy storage units, V2G technology can help optimize grid operations, reduce carbon emissions, and support the integration of renewable energy sources.
